Appreciating the Bergamot & Hinoki scent profile

Smelling like a sun-drenched cedar forest while sitting in a Dutch cafe is a unique experience. The Bergamot & Hinoki scent is a sophisticated blend of crisp citrus and earthy woods. It avoids the synthetic, overpowering smells of traditional pharmacy brands, opting instead for a fragrance that feels like a high-end spa.

Containing hyaluronic acid to soothe the skin and probiotics to neutralize odor, this deodorant is more than just a fragrance; it is skincare for your underarms. Dutch consumers are increasingly looking for these multi-functional products that prioritize clean ingredients without sacrificing the luxury experience. Reviewing Dutch shipping rules and import taxes

Navigating the customs landscape in 2026 requires a bit of foresight. When importing goods into the Netherlands from outside the EU, you will generally be responsible for VAT (BTW) and potentially customs duties depending on the value of your shipment. It is also important to remember that certain personal care items may have specific shipping rules regarding alcohol content or pressurized containers.

Checking the prohibited items list ensures that your deodorant formula is eligible for travel. Fortunately, the Salt & Stone stick deodorant is generally safe for international shipping.
